#57With hard drive size increasing so quickly but hard drive transfer speeds basically flat, I wonder if there are long-term implications for them with respect to recovery from backup and downtime. For example, if a whole rack goes down, and they are on 32TB drives in the future, for example, could it takes a week or more for their data to get online?
Well, uh, yes. No one really expects that rotational rust will get much faster, and in fact history shows that, compared to the increase in density, the increase in transfer rates are laughable at best. Between 1990 and today you are probably looking at a 20 000 times increase in density, yet transfer rates only increased around a factor of around 150-200. Also seems there's no minification or combining of stylesheets/js and there are query strings on those static assets which is going to discourage caching.
No wonder you need a datacenter to handle that kind of resource punishment!
There are plenty of reasons to stick with Wordpress in a decent sized corporation but if not switching to a static site at least stick W3TC on there so you're minimising your server load and serving out static html and minified/combined resources.
You could then consider using Varnish in front of Apache or maybe nginx with a FastCGI cache.
